Función FECHA

Use la función FECHA de Excel cuando necesite tomar tres valores diferentes y combinarlos para formar una fecha.

La función FECHA devuelve el número de serie secuencial que representa una fecha determinada.

Sintaxis: FECHA(año; mes; día)

La sintaxis de la función FECHA tiene los siguientes argumentos:

  • Año    Obligatorio. El valor del argumento año puede incluir de uno a cuatro dígitos. Excel interpreta el argumento año según el sistema de fechas que usa el equipo. De forma predeterminada, Microsoft Excel para Windows usa el sistema de fechas de 1900, lo que significa que la primera fecha es 1 de enero de 1900.

    Sugerencia: Use cuatro dígitos para el argumento año para evitar resultados no deseados. Por ejemplo, "07" podría significar "1907" o "2007". Los años de cuatro dígitos evitan la confusión.

    • Si el año es un número entre 0 (cero) y 1899 (inclusive), Excel suma ese valor a 1900 para calcular el año. Por ejemplo, FECHA(108,1,2) devuelve 2 de enero de 2008 (1900+108).

    • Si el año es un número entre 1900 y 9999 (inclusive), Excel usa ese valor como el año. Por ejemplo, FECHA(2008,1,2) devuelve 2 de enero de 2008.

    • Si el año es menor que 0, o es igual o mayor que 10.000, Excel devuelve el valor de error #¡NUM!.

  • Mes    Obligatorio. Número entero positivo o negativo que representa el mes del año, de 1 a 12 (de enero a diciembre).

    • Si el mes es mayor que 12, mes suma esa cantidad de meses al primer mes del año especificado. Por ejemplo, FECHA(2008,14,2) devuelve el número de serie que representa el 2 de febrero de 2009.

    • Si el mes es menor que 1, mes resta la magnitud de esa cantidad de meses, más 1, del primer mes del año especificado. Por ejemplo, FECHA(2008,-3,2) devuelve el número de serie que representa el 2 de septiembre de 2007.

  • Día    Obligatorio. Número entero positivo o negativo que representa el día del mes, de 1 a 31.

    • Si el día es mayor que la cantidad de días del mes especificado, día suma esa cantidad a los días del primer día del mes. Por ejemplo, FECHA(2008,1,35) devuelve el número de serie que representa el 4 de febrero de 2008.

    • Si el día es menor que 1, día resta la magnitud de la cantidad de días, más uno, del primer día del mes especificado. Por ejemplo, FECHA(2008,1,-15) devuelve el número de serie que representa el 16 de diciembre de 2007.

Nota: Excel almacena las fechas como números de serie secuenciales para que se puedan usar en cálculos. La fecha 1 de enero de 1900 es el número de serie 1 y la fecha 1 de enero de 2008 es el número de serie 39448, porque es 39.447 días posterior al 1 de enero de 1900. Tendrá que cambiar el formato de número (Formato de celdas) para mostrar una fecha correcta.

Ejemplo 1 de la función FECHA

Sintaxis: FECHA(año; mes; día)

Por ejemplo: =FECHA(C2; A2; B2) combina el año de la celda C2, el mes de la celda A2 y el día de la celda B2, y los coloca en una celda como fecha. El ejemplo siguiente muestra el resultado final en la celda D2.

Ejemplo 2 de la función FECHA

¿Necesita insertar fechas sin una fórmula? No hay problema. Puede insertar la fecha actual o puede insertar una fecha que se actualice. También puede rellenar una columna de fechas automáticamente.

  1. Haga clic con el botón derecho en las celdas que desea cambiar. En un equipo Mac, presione Ctrl y haga clic en las celdas.

  2. En la pestaña Inicio, haga clic en Formato > Formato de celdas o presione Ctrl+1 (Comando+1 en un equipo Mac).

  3. 3. Elija Configuración regional (ubicación) y el formato de fecha que quiera.

  4. Para más información sobre el formato de fechas, consulte Dar formato a una fecha con un aspecto personalizado.

    Dar formato a una celda como fecha

Puede usar la función FECHA para crear una fecha que se base en la fecha de otra celda. Por ejemplo, puede usar las funciones AÑO, MES y DIA para crear una fecha de aniversario que se base en otra celda. Por ejemplo, el primer día de un empleado en el trabajo es el 10/1/2016. Puede utilizar la función FECHA para establecer la fecha de aniversario de su quinto año:

Calcular una fecha basándose en otra fecha

  1. La función FECHA crea una fecha.

    =FECHA(AÑO(C2)+5,MES(C2),DIA(C2))

  2. La función AÑO busca en la celda C2 y extrae "2012".

  3. Después, "+5" suma cinco años y establece "2017" como año de aniversario en la celda D2.

  4. La función MES extrae el "3" de C2. Esto establece "3" como mes en la celda D2.

  5. La función DIA extrae "14" de la celda C2. Esto establece "14" como día en la celda D2.

Si abre un archivo que procede de otro programa, Excel intentará reconocer las fechas entre los datos. Pero en ocasiones las fechas no son reconocibles. Puede deberse a que los números no se parezcan a una fecha típica o porque los datos tengan formato de texto. Si este es el caso, puede usar la función FECHA para convertir la información en fechas. Por ejemplo, en la siguiente ilustración, la celda C2 contiene una fecha que tiene el formato: AAAAMMDD. También tiene formato de texto. Para convertirla en una fecha, se usó la función FECHA junto a las funciones IZQUIERDA, EXTRAE y DERECHA.

Convertir cadenas de texto y números en fechas

  1. La función FECHA crea una fecha.

    =FECHA(IZQUIERDA(C2,4),EXTRAE(C2,5,2),DERECHA(C2,2))

  2. La función IZQUIERDA busca en la celda C2 y toma los cuatro primeros caracteres de la izquierda. Esto establece "2014" como año de la fecha convertida en la celda D2.

  3. La función EXTRAE busca en la celda C2. Comienza en el quinto carácter y después toma dos caracteres a la derecha. Esto establece "03" como mes de la fecha convertida en la celda D2. Como el formato de D2 se ha establecido en Fecha, el "0" no se incluye en el resultado final.

  4. La función DERECHA busca en la celda C2 y toma los dos primeros caracteres, empezando desde el extremo derecho y avanzando hacia la izquierda. Esto establece "14" como día de la fecha en D2.

Para aumentar o reducir una fecha en un número determinado de días, solo tiene que sumar o restar el número de días al valor o la referencia de celda que contiene la fecha.

En el ejemplo siguiente, la celda A5 contiene la fecha que se quiere aumentar y reducir en 7 días (el valor en C5).

Aumentar o reducir una fecha en un número determinado de días

Vea también

Sumar o restar fechas

Insertar la fecha y hora actuales en una celda

Rellenar fechas automáticamente

Función AÑO

Función MES

Función DIA

Función HOY

Función FECHANUMERO

Funciones de fecha y hora (referencia)

Todas las funciones de Excel (por categoría)

Todas las funciones de Excel (por orden alfabético)

Ampliar sus conocimientos
Explorar los cursos
Obtener nuevas características primero
Únase a los participantes de Office Insider

¿Le ha sido útil esta información?

¡Gracias por sus comentarios!

Gracias por sus comentarios. Quizá le interese ponerse en contacto con uno de nuestros agentes de soporte de Office.

×